So I finally picked these up. Working out of town for part of this month and I was shocked to see Austin and Rock at the local TRU (along with a Summerslam Balor that I needed a double of to open up, so that worked out). Couldn't pass them up once I actually had them in my hands.
My initial thoughts are that I have mixed feelings. Originally I didn't plan on buying these because something about the shape/torso/ab crunch bothers me. But I'm a huge fan of some other Figuarts lines (Mario, TMNT, and I'm thinking about getting into the Star Wars line) ... I really love their work and it seemed crazy as a wrestling guy to not at least pick these up. The head sculpts are great, and the multiple options are awesome. But I still can't get over the weird looking torso/ab crunch thing. To me these look almost like works in progress and if they could figure out the ab crunch thing to make these bodies look a little less weird I think they'd be spectacular. (Also the arms could definitely be bigger.) Right now on my desk here I've got them next to the Summerslam Balor and I've got to say the Balor blows them away at greater than half the price.
I hope they keep making WWE figures but I really hope they fix the body problem.

Yeah be careful about sunlight. I'm annoyed because I have awesome Mattel autos of Jake, DDP and Steamboat using paint pen but it turns out the sun from a nearby window got them to fade into lighter colors pretty quickly. Still look fine but I preferred them the original way. Live and learn.
